Which wire for aftermarket tach?

Hey guys - I've read several threads and I'm still not completely clear. I have an aftermarket tach for my 84 22R. All wires are hooked up except the green, which is routed thru my firewall toward the ignition coil and igniter. Should I splice into the black wire that runs between igniter and coil

Black wire between igniter and coil

or, alternatively, there is a plug coming off the igniter which isn't used for anything. Can I plug my green tach wire into this plug using a spade connector?

Where the wire for this plug comes out of igniter

The plug

Looks like spade connector might fit

i prefer the plug if that will work, but anything safe and correct will make me happy Thanks!

The capped off plug is your tach signal, you got lucky lots of people can't find it.
